Aims and Scopes
- Epidemiology of Dental Trauma:
Research focusing on the prevalence, causes, and patterns of dental injuries in different demographics, including children, adolescents, and adults. - Treatment Modalities for Dental Injuries:
Studies evaluating various treatment approaches for traumatic dental injuries, including conservative management, surgical interventions, and the use of innovative materials and techniques. - Preventive Strategies and Education:
Papers that explore the effectiveness of educational programs, guidelines, and public health initiatives aimed at preventing dental trauma, particularly in sports and high-risk activities. - Impact on Quality of Life:
Research assessing how dental injuries and their treatment affect patients' oral health-related quality of life and psychological well-being. - Technological Innovations in Treatment:
Exploration of new technologies and methodologies, such as 3D printing and digital workflows, aimed at improving the treatment and management of dental injuries. - Interdisciplinary Approaches:
Studies highlighting collaborative practices among dental professionals, medical practitioners, and educators to enhance the understanding and management of dental trauma.
Trending and Emerging
- Digital Technologies in Dental Trauma Management:
There is a growing trend towards the use of digital technologies, including CAD/CAM systems and 3D printing, for the treatment of dental injuries, highlighting a shift towards more precise and efficient methods. - Interdisciplinary Collaboration in Research:
Research that involves collaboration between dental professionals and other healthcare providers is on the rise, emphasizing the need for a more holistic approach to managing dental trauma. - Public Health Initiatives and Awareness Campaigns:
An increase in studies focused on public health initiatives aimed at raising awareness about dental trauma prevention, particularly in sports, is evident. - Impact of Socioeconomic Factors on Dental Trauma:
Emerging research is increasingly examining the influence of socioeconomic factors on the prevalence and management of dental injuries, highlighting the need for targeted interventions. - Use of Artificial Intelligence in Diagnosis and Treatment:
The incorporation of artificial intelligence in diagnosing and managing dental trauma is a significant emerging theme, suggesting a future direction for enhancing clinical outcomes. - Longitudinal Studies on Treatment Outcomes:
There is a trend towards conducting longitudinal studies that assess long-term outcomes of various treatment modalities for traumatic dental injuries, providing valuable insights into best practices.
Declining or Waning
- Traditional Treatment Protocols:
There appears to be a waning focus on traditional treatment protocols that do not incorporate new technologies or evidence-based practices, as the field moves towards more innovative and effective solutions. - General Knowledge Assessments:
Research centered on basic knowledge assessments among dental professionals regarding dental trauma management has declined, possibly due to the increasing availability of specialized training resources and guidelines. - Case Reports with Limited Novelty:
The publication of case reports that do not introduce new insights or techniques has decreased, as there is a growing emphasis on studies that provide substantial contributions to the field. - Focus on Pediatric Dental Trauma Alone:
The exclusive focus on pediatric dental trauma is less prevalent, with more studies now addressing trauma across all age groups and its broader implications.
